Which macronutrient is the primary source of energy for the body? 🔊
The primary source of energy for the body is carbohydrates, which are broken down into glucose and utilized for immediate energy needs during physical activity. In situations where carbohydrate stores are low, the body can also use fats and proteins as alternative energy sources. However, carbohydrates remain crucial for optimal performance, particularly in high-intensity exercises. A well-balanced diet including adequate carbohydrates supports endurance and recovery, making it vital for anyone engaged in regular physical activity.
